Margaret and Irene Stewardson Fund Scholarship
Australia
Scholarship Details
Up to $147,000
A fortnightly stipend of $42,000 per year (full-time student rate) for up to 3.5 years. The stipend includes limited paid sick, parenting and partner leave.
Requirements
To be considered for this scholarship, you must:
be an outstanding applicant commencing a graduate research degree, or currently enrolled in a graduate research degree in the Faculty of Medicine, Dentistry and Health Sciences
be undertaking a research relevant to cancer at the University of Melbourne Centre for Cancer Research (UMCCR)
have a principal supervisor affiliated with the UMCCR
demonstrate exemplary skills in the nominated research area (cancer)
satisfy the Faculty’s entry requirements for graduate research, including minimum academic achievement of first-class honours or equivalent.
Selection criteria
Eligible applicants are selected on the basis of academic merit, faculty scholarship score, demonstrated skill in the relevant research area, career aspiration and the terms and conditions of the trust.
The selection committee will base its assessment on the application form, academic transcripts, the faculty scholarship score and the student's project proposal, CV and referee reports.
